Okayama’s waste management system reflects broader approaches seen across Japan, where detailed household sorting rules work together with engineered treatment facilities and careful environmental oversight. For many residents, the process appears straightforward: place specific bags at the curb on the right day. Behind that routine, however, is a coordinated network involving local governments, private contractors, planners, and frontline workers, all focused on reducing waste volumes, recovering useful materials, and limiting pollution.
How do waste collection and sorting processes work in Okayama?
In municipalities within Okayama Prefecture, responsibility for everyday household waste collection generally lies with local governments, which set specific rules on how residents should separate their waste. Typical categories include burnable waste such as food scraps and small paper items, non-burnable waste such as metals and ceramics, and separated recyclables including paper, plastics, cans, and glass. Collection calendars indicate which type is picked up on each day, and residents are often required to use designated bags or labels. Sorting at home reduces contamination and makes later recycling and treatment more efficient.
On collection days, specialized trucks follow planned routes through residential and commercial districts in Okayama. Workers visually check bags for obvious sorting errors, because incorrect items can damage equipment or lower the quality of recyclables. Collected loads are taken to intermediate facilities where they may be weighed, recorded, and in some cases subjected to additional manual or mechanical sorting. Conveyor belts, magnets, air blowers, and optical sensors can be used to separate metals, light plastics, and other materials. Items that cannot be reused or recycled are directed toward appropriate treatment, such as incineration with energy recovery or, if necessary, controlled landfill disposal.
What happens at recycling and treatment facility operations?
Once waste and recyclables arrive at recycling and treatment facilities serving communities in Okayama, they pass through steps designed to recover materials and minimize environmental impact. Recyclable paper, plastics, metals, and glass are typically compressed into bales after sorting and then shipped to specialized companies for reprocessing into new products. Food waste and other organic materials may be sent to facilities capable of producing compost or biogas, depending on the available local infrastructure. These operations aim to reduce the overall volume of material that ultimately needs to be incinerated or landfilled.
Incineration plants play an important role in many Japanese waste systems, including those supporting Okayama. Modern plants are engineered to operate at high temperatures and to meet national emission and safety standards. They commonly use combinations of filters and scrubbers to remove particulates and certain pollutants from exhaust gases before release to the atmosphere. Heat produced during incineration can be used to generate electricity or provide hot water for nearby facilities, improving overall energy efficiency. Remaining ash is treated and, after quality checks, may be used in construction materials or disposed of in controlled landfill sites with systems to manage leachate and prevent uncontrolled contamination.
How are environmental compliance and safety standards maintained?
The waste management industry in Okayama operates under the national Waste Management and Public Cleansing Act, along with laws covering air quality, water protection, and soil pollution. Local authorities issue permits for collection, transport, and treatment operators, and those permits are tied to technical standards and reporting duties. Facilities must monitor indicators such as stack emissions, wastewater quality, and noise levels, and provide results to regulators at specified intervals. Inspections and audits help confirm that equipment is functioning correctly, that storage and handling practices are appropriate, and that records match actual operating conditions.
Occupational safety is a central part of environmental management in this sector. Workers involved in collection and facility operations need training on safe handling of sharp objects, chemical containers, and heavy loads. Many municipalities and companies provide protective equipment such as gloves, masks, and helmets, and establish procedures for dealing with hazardous or unknown items in the waste stream. Within facilities, clear signage, restricted zones, and emergency response plans help reduce the risks of accidents, fires, or exposure to harmful substances. Public education campaigns that explain proper sorting and disposal also support worker safety by keeping dangerous items out of regular household waste.
